Ultracold atomic quantum gases far from equilibrium

We calculate the time evolution of a far-from-equilibrium initial state of a non-relativistic ultracold Bose gas in one spatial dimension. The non-perturbative approximation scheme is based on a systematic expansion of the two-particle irreducible effective action in powers of the inverse number of field components. This yields dynamic equations which contain direct scattering, memory and off-shell effects that are not captured in mean-field theory.
